WTC 2021-23 Updated Points Table

Position Team Matches Won Lost Draw Points PCT
1 Australia 15 10 1 4 136 75.56
2 India 14 8 4 2 99 58.93
3 Sri Lanka 10 5 4 1 64 53.33
4 South Africa 13 6 6 1 76 48.72
5 England 22 10 8 4 124 46.97
6 West Indies 11 4 5 2 54 40.91
7 Pakistan 14 4 6 4 64 38.10
8 New Zealand 11 2 6 3 36 27.27
9 Bangladesh 12 1 10 1 16 11.11

India takes the 2nd spot in the ICC World Test Championship points table with a PCT of 58.93. India has played 5 Test series so far. India’s first Test series against England ended in a tie 2-2. Later, India won a 2-match series against New Zealand 1-0.

India lost a Test series against South Africa 1-2 and later defeated Sri Lanka in a Test series 2-0.  India recently defeated Bangladesh in a Test series 2-0. India is scheduled to play a four-match home series against Australia in February 2023. India still has a chance to qualify for the final.

West Indies takes the 6th spot in the ICC World Test Championship points table with a PCT of 40.91. West Indies has played 5 Test series so far. West Indies tied a Test series against Pakistan 1-1. Later, they lost a Test series against Sri Lanka 0-2. West Indies defeated England in a Test series 1-0 earlier this year.

Later, West Indies also defeated Bangladesh in a two-match Test series 2-0. West Indies lost a Test series to Australia 2-0 and now cannot qualify for the final. They are scheduled to play a two-match home series against South Africa in March 2023.

England takes the 5th spot in ICC World Test Championship 2021-23 points table with a PCT of 46.97. England has played 6 Test series. England tied a series against India 2-2. Later, they lost to Australia in The Ashes 2022 0-4. England also lost to West Indies in a three-match Test series 0-1.

However, England won Test series against New Zealand (3-0) and South Africa (2-1). They also defeated Pakistan in a Test series 3-0. Now, they don’t have any series to play in the tournament. England is already out of the race to the final.
